ICT for Success: Palak
The Minister of State for Information and Communication Technology said, “If you don't learn ICT, it will be difficult to succeed in business, politics or any other profession in the future. And realizing that, Hon'ble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ina declared the vision of Digital Bangladesh. And Mr. Sajeeb Wazed Joy has established 13,000 Sheikh Russell Digital Labs across the country.
In continuation of this, 42 labs have already been established in Joypurhat. The state minister also said that two 'Schools of Future' would be set up in two constituencies and one Joy Digital Service and Employment Center would be set up in Sadar Upazila.
State Minister for ICT Zunaid Ahmed Palak said this while addressing as the chief guest at the ground breaking ceremony of 'Sheikh Kamal IT Training and Incubation Center' in Kalai upazila of the district on Saturday (April 9).
He hoped that the construction work of the center would be completed on two acres of land at a cost of about Tk 85 crore by 2023 and it would provide employment to one thousand youth every year.
He also promised to set up a cyber café for self-employment of freelancers besides training and to set up a high-tech park there if more 5 acres of land is available.
He said, he would undertake a pilot project to set up a cyber café at the union level on a small scale plug and play system like Sheikh Kamal IT Training Center.
Earlier, under the Learning and Earning Development Project of ICT Department,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ina gave a gift of one of the 24 highest earning freelancers among the trainees in Joypurhat district.

In his welcome speech, Managing Director of Hi-Tech Park Authority (Grade-1) Dr. Bikarna Kumar Ghosh said the Bangladesh High-Tech Park Authority is setting up Sheikh Kamal IT Training and Incubation Centers in 64 districts of the country to create skilled human resources in the IT sector as per the directions of the Hon'ble Prime Minister. As part of this, the foundation stone was laid in Joypurhat today. Apart from Joypurhat, Sheikh Kamal IT Training and Incubation Centers are being set up in 10 more districts (Manikganj, Bhola, Sirajganj, Kishoreganj, Kushtia, Bandarban, Narayanganj, Chandpur, Dinajpur and Meherpur) under this project. The project will be implemented in 11 districts at a cost of Taka 799 crore with the own funding of the Government of Bangladesh and under the overall supervision of Bangladesh Army.
